Brosnan's 22 million dollar bid cost him Bond role (Go To Top)

     London: Pierce Brosnan was reportedly asked to step down as the British double agent James Bond because he demanded an exorbitant sum of 22 million dollars for continuing in the thriller series. According to the Telegraph, the actor has never disclosed the sum that he wanted for the 21st Bond blockbuster, Casino Royale, saying that it was "an honest fee in terms of how much blood, sweat and tears I put into the role". He spoke of being "surprised, disappointed and saddened" at the way the axe came down. Peter Bart, editor-in-chief of Variety, said the word was that Brosnan "had priced himself out of the market" with a rumoured "compensation package" that "would total north of 40 million dollars."

Coimbatore man wants to eat 50 cockroaches a minute (Go To Top)

     Coimbatore: Strange as it may seem, but 26-year-old Ramesh Kumar loves eating live cockroaches. A goldsmith by profession he likes to eat all kinds of insects. It is a habit nurtured since childhood. Wherever, he finds cockroaches he eats them immediately. Now, Ramesh Kumar is aiming to set a record of eating 50 cockroaches in a minute. He wants his name to be registered in the Guinness Book of World Records. "From my childhood days I was very crazy about playing with lizards, cockroaches and other insects. I do not have any kind of fear from them. One day I tried to taste a cockroach and I liked it very much and thought of making a record by it. Then I came to know that a man has eaten 36 cockroaches for Guinness Book of world records so now I am practicing to eat more than 50 cockroaches in one minute", said Ramesh. According to Ramesh, a live cockroach tastes better than any other insect. Now he is trying to set a record by breaking eggs with his fingers folded upside down. "I am also practicing to break eggs with my fingers folded upside down. So far only four eggs were broken by a man from Europe. Now I am trying to break around 25 eggs with one hand with folded fingers. My next plan is to stay in a room with 25,000 cockroaches for three days. I am practising for it and I want to break the record. Other plan is to stay in a two feet length and one foot high small glass box for one day," said Ramesh. Ramesh hails from a poor family and says that his only intention is to enter the Guinness Book of World Records.

Charles' civil marriage will be legal, say experts (Go To Top)

     London: Amidst speculations regarding the legitimacy of Prince Charles' civil marriage to his long time companion Camilla Parker Bowles, Clarence House has stated that the marriage would be legal. Doubts had been cast on the legitimacy of a royal civil marriage after legal experts examined current legislation, reports the Daily Mail. "Legal advice was taken from four different sources and all agreed that it is legal for a member of the Royal Family to marry in a civil ceremony in England," a Clarence house spokesperson said. "The marriage is valid and Camilla would be Queen," he added.
